
The prefix ante- means preceding or before, in relation to physical position or point in time. The prefix ante- is derived from the Latin word ante, which means in front of, before. … The prefix anti- is derived from the Greek word anti which means against, instead of, opposite of. Where did the term ante come from?
This expression comes from poker and other betting games, where to ante signifies making a bet or contribution to the pot before the cards are dealt. It was being used more loosely by the mid-1800s.

Is ante a name?
Ante is masculine given name found mainly in Croatia and in the Nordic countries. Ante (pronounced [ǎːnte]) is a common Croatian name, among the top 100 names in Croatia, with over thirty thousand bearers. It is cognate to the name Antun, in turn derived from the Roman gentile name Antonius.

What is an ante room in pharmacy?
Modular Compounding Pharmacy’s work zones The anteroom, also called ante-room or antechamber, is an area in close proximity to the cleanroom where technicians perform support tasks. The anteroom is usually equipped with a sink, cabinets, bench, etc. The anteroom can be engineered as an ISO 7 or ISO 8 environment.

Is ante Meridiem correct?
The two-word “ante meridiem” is the term that’s abbreviated as “AM” or “a.m.” Like its counterpart, “post meridiem,” it’s seldom written out. The Oxford English Dictionary classifies “ante meridiem” as an adverb meaning “before midday; applied to the hours between midnight and the following noon.”
